The Blues or formerly the Auckland Blues is the professional rugby union from New Zealand that plays in Super Rugby. The team was founded in 1996 under the NZ Rugby Union, same year Super Rugby was started. They are originated from Auckland, covers Northland and North Harbour region as well. Their home soil is Eden Park in Auckland which has a huge capacity of 50,000 seats for a single event. Former NZ player Leon MacDonald is the current head coach of the team. Blake Gibson and Patrick Tuipulotu are the two captains of the side of this season. The Top scorer of the team is Adrian Cashmore (617) points and Keven Mealamu (164) is the most caps player.
Blues are one of the most famous teams of this event because they won both starting seasons. They made a hat-trick by qualifying for the 3rd consecutive season in 1998, but they lost Final against Crusaders. It was the golden era of Blues because they won both titles which lead the team to mark some history. They took the revenge of 1998 championship final from Crusaders in 2003 Final. They won 3 titles overall and were a semi-finalist in 2007 and 2011.
